New BREEAM In Use Version in a Changing World

Green Building Law Update

Last week BRE Global announced that the “BREEAM USA In-Use Version 6 for Commercial and Residential” green building rating system has launched. An update to the BREEAM In-Use online platform, which is used to facilitate the benchmarking and certification process, has also been rolled out with an improved user interface.

Dunkin’ Donuts Launches Certification for Green Restaurant Buildings

BD+C

Doughnut restaurant chain Dunkin’ Donuts has launched a certification process that identifies if a Dunkin’ Donuts retailer’s building is green or not. The certification program was designed to help franchisees build sustainable, energy-efficient restaurants. Once passed, DD Green plaque will be displayed in-store.

Maryland Schools will No Longer be LEED Certified

Green Building Law Update

This is a major change in public policy for the Old Line State that has required by law that all new state funding building be third party certified as green for more than a decade, resulting in 161 LEED certified pre K through 12 public schools. But no longer.
